u8如何连接到数据库

u8如何连接到数据库

U8如何连接到数据库:使用U8数据库连接需要配置数据库连接字符串、安装数据库驱动、使用编程语言进行连接、测试连接确保成功。在这几个步骤中,配置数据库连接字符串尤为重要,因为这一步决定了应用程序能否正确地识别和访问数据库。连接字符串包含数据库服务器的地址、数据库名、用户名和密码等信息,正确配置能够确保应用程序顺利连接到数据库。

一、配置数据库连接字符串

配置数据库连接字符串是连接数据库的第一步。连接字符串是一个包含数据库服务器地址、数据库名称、用户名和密码等信息的字符串。它是应用程序与数据库之间的桥梁,正确的配置能够确保应用程序顺利连接到数据库。

1. 确定数据库类型和版本

在配置连接字符串之前,首先需要确定使用的数据库类型和版本。不同类型和版本的数据库,其连接字符串格式可能会有所不同。常见的数据库类型包括SQL Server、MySQL、Oracle等。

2. 获取数据库服务器地址

数据库服务器地址通常是数据库服务器的IP地址或主机名。如果数据库在本地机器上,可以使用"localhost"或"127.0.0.1"。如果数据库在远程服务器上,需要获取服务器的IP地址或域名。

3. 确定数据库名称

数据库名称是指要连接的具体数据库的名称。在企业级应用中,通常会有多个数据库实例,因此需要明确指定要连接的数据库名称。

4. 获取数据库用户名和密码

数据库用户名和密码是用于身份验证的凭证。确保用户名和密码的正确性,否则将无法成功连接到数据库。

5. 编写连接字符串

根据上述信息编写连接字符串。以SQL Server为例,连接字符串的格式如下:

Server=myServerAddress;Database=myDataBase;User Id=myUsername;Password=myPassword;

其中,myServerAddress是数据库服务器地址,myDataBase是数据库名称,myUsername是用户名,myPassword是密码。

二、安装数据库驱动

数据库驱动是连接应用程序和数据库的中间件,负责处理连接请求并传输数据。不同的数据库类型需要安装不同的驱动程序。

1. 下载数据库驱动

根据使用的数据库类型,下载相应的数据库驱动。例如,使用SQL Server,可以下载SQL Server的JDBC驱动;使用MySQL,可以下载MySQL的JDBC驱动。

2. 安装数据库驱动

将下载的驱动程序放置在应用程序的类路径中,确保应用程序能够访问到驱动程序。

3. 加载数据库驱动

在代码中加载数据库驱动,以确保应用程序能够正确使用驱动程序连接数据库。以Java为例,加载驱动的代码如下:

Class.forName("com.mysql.cj.jdbc.Driver");

三、使用编程语言进行连接

在配置好连接字符串和安装驱动程序后,下一步是使用编程语言进行数据库连接。不同的编程语言有不同的连接方法,以下以Java为例,介绍如何连接数据库。

1. 创建数据库连接对象

使用连接字符串和驱动程序,创建数据库连接对象。以Java为例,代码如下:

String url = "jdbc:mysql://myServerAddress/myDataBase";

String username = "myUsername";

String password = "myPassword";

Connection conn = DriverManager.getConnection(url, username, password);

2. 执行SQL语句

创建数据库连接后,可以使用连接对象执行SQL语句。例如,查询数据库中的数据,代码如下:

Statement stmt = conn.createStatement();

ResultSet rs = stmt.executeQuery("SELECT * FROM myTable");

while (rs.next()) {

System.out.println(rs.getString("columnName"));

}

3. 关闭连接

操作完成后,记得关闭数据库连接,以释放资源。代码如下:

rs.close();

stmt.close();

conn.close();

四、测试连接确保成功

在完成以上步骤后,需要测试连接以确保配置正确、连接成功。

1. 运行连接代码

运行编写的连接代码,检查是否能够成功连接到数据库,并执行SQL语句。

2. 检查错误信息

如果连接失败,检查错误信息。常见的错误包括连接字符串配置错误、驱动程序加载失败、用户名或密码错误等。

3. 调试和修正

根据错误信息,调试和修正代码,直到成功连接到数据库。

五、常见问题及解决方案

在连接数据库的过程中,可能会遇到一些常见问题。以下是一些常见问题及其解决方案。

1. 连接超时

连接数据库时,可能会遇到连接超时的问题。解决方案包括检查数据库服务器是否正常运行、检查网络连接是否正常、增加连接超时时间等。

2. 权限不足

使用的数据库用户名可能没有足够的权限访问指定的数据库。解决方案是使用具有足够权限的用户名,或联系数据库管理员授予相应权限。

3. 驱动程序加载失败

驱动程序加载失败可能是因为驱动程序未正确安装或类路径配置错误。解决方案是检查驱动程序是否正确安装,并确保类路径正确配置。

六、实践应用

在企业级应用中,连接数据库是一个基本且重要的环节。以下是一些实践应用场景。

1. 数据存储

企业应用中的数据通常存储在数据库中。通过连接数据库,可以实现数据的存储、查询、更新和删除操作。

2. 数据分析

连接数据库后,可以对存储的数据进行分析。例如,查询销售数据、生成报表等。

3. 应用集成

企业应用通常需要与其他系统集成,通过连接数据库,可以实现数据的共享和交换,增强系统的互操作性。

七、安全性考虑

在连接数据库时,安全性是一个重要的考虑因素。以下是一些安全性建议。

1. 使用加密连接

在传输敏感数据时,建议使用加密连接,以防止数据被截获和篡改。大多数数据库支持SSL/TLS加密连接。

2. 避免硬编码敏感信息

避免在代码中硬编码数据库用户名和密码。可以使用配置文件或环境变量存储敏感信息。

3. 定期更换密码

定期更换数据库密码,以增强安全性,并确保密码的复杂性。

八、推荐项目管理系统

在企业级应用中,项目管理系统是一个重要的工具。以下是两个推荐的项目管理系统。

1. 研发项目管理系统PingCode

PingCode是一款专为研发团队设计的项目管理系统,提供需求管理、缺陷跟踪、代码管理等功能,帮助团队提高工作效率和协作能力。

2. 通用项目协作软件Worktile

Worktile是一款通用项目协作软件,适用于各类团队和项目,提供任务管理、日程安排、文件共享等功能,帮助团队高效协作。

通过以上详细的步骤和实践经验,可以顺利连接到数据库,并在企业级应用中实现数据的存储、查询和分析。同时,推荐使用PingCode和Worktile等项目管理系统,提高团队的工作效率和协作能力。

相关问答FAQs:

1. 为什么我无法连接到数据库?
可能的原因有很多,比如数据库服务器是否正常运行,数据库连接字符串是否正确,网络连接是否稳定等。您可以检查这些方面来确定问题所在,并采取相应的解决措施。

2. 我应该使用哪种数据库连接方式来连接到数据库?
连接数据库的方式有很多种,如使用原生的数据库驱动程序、使用ORM框架等。您可以根据您的需求和技术栈选择适合的数据库连接方式,以便更好地与数据库进行交互。

3. 如何在u8中配置数据库连接信息?
在u8中配置数据库连接信息可以通过修改配置文件或使用相关的API来实现。您需要提供正确的数据库连接字符串、用户名和密码等信息,确保与数据库的连接正常建立。具体的配置步骤可能会因u8的版本和使用的数据库类型而有所不同,您可以参考相关的文档或向相关技术支持人员咨询。

原创文章,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/1949222

(0)
Edit1Edit1
上一篇 3天前
下一篇 3天前
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部